Understanding Copy Paper
Before diving into the specifics of cheap copy paper, it is necessary to understand what copy paper is. Typically, copy paper is a top quality, smooth paper mainly utilized for printing and copying files. It can be found in numerous sizes, weights, brightness, and surfaces. The standard size for copy paper is 8.5 x 11 inches (Letter size), and the weight is usually determined in grams per square meter (GSM) or pounds (lbs).

How to Choose Cheap Copy Paper
Selecting the Best A4 Paper Online low-cost copy paper involves thinking about a number of aspects to make sure that it satisfies your needs. When assessing copy paper, consider the following:
1. Weight and Thickness
The weight of the paper affects its thickness, feel, and resilience. A much heavier weight (like 24 lbs) is better for expert files, while a lighter weight (20 pounds) is sufficient for everyday usage.
2. Brightness
Brightness is an important aspect for print clarity. Greater brightness levels (above 90) cause sharper images and texts. For routine printing, a brightness of around 85-92 is frequently sufficient.
3. End up
Copy paper normally comes in a smooth surface, but choices such as matte or glossy might be readily available. Depending upon your printing needs, you may choose one surface over another.
4. Environmental Impact
If sustainability is a concern, look for recycled alternatives. Many brand names now offer eco-friendly copy paper made from post-consumer materials.
5. Compatibility with Printers
Guarantee that the paper works with your printing equipment. Some inexpensive documents might not perform well with particular printers, leading to jams or poor print quality.
6. Brand Reputation
While exploring spending plan options, consider brand names that are well-reviewed. Sometimes, investing a little bit more in a reputable brand name ensures much better total quality.
